Mercedes-Benz EQS: Luxury electric sedan with advanced tech and long-range battery
Mercedes-Benz has not only entered the electric vehicle (EV) market but has done so with a flagship model that redefines luxury and sustainability: the EQS. This all-electric sedan is a testament to the brand’s commitment to innovation, combining cutting-edge technology with a long-range battery that addresses one of the most significant concerns for EV buyers—range anxiety. With an EPA-estimated range of up to 350 miles on a single charge, the EQS rivals traditional gasoline vehicles in terms of practicality while offering zero tailpipe emissions. Its 107.8 kWh battery pack is one of the largest in its class, ensuring drivers can embark on long journeys without constant worry about charging stops.
The EQS’s advanced tech is not just under the hood but also in its cabin, where a 56-inch hyperscreen dominates the dashboard. This seamless, curved display integrates the instrument cluster, infotainment system, and passenger screen into a single unit, creating an immersive and futuristic driving experience. The MBUX (Mercedes-Benz User Experience) system is powered by AI, learning driver preferences over time to personalize settings like climate control, seating positions, and even music choices. For tech enthusiasts, this level of integration and customization sets the EQS apart from competitors, making it a benchmark for what a luxury EV can achieve.
Performance-wise, the EQS delivers the smooth, instantaneous power expected from an electric vehicle, with the top-tier EQS 580 4MATIC model producing 516 horsepower and 631 lb-ft of torque. Its dual-motor all-wheel-drive system ensures exceptional handling and acceleration, hitting 0-60 mph in just 3.7 seconds. Yet, despite its power, the EQS maintains a focus on efficiency, thanks to its aerodynamic design—it boasts a drag coefficient of just 0.20, the lowest of any production car. This not only enhances range but also contributes to a quieter, more serene ride, befitting its luxury status.
For those considering the EQS, practical tips include leveraging its regenerative braking system to maximize efficiency. The car offers adjustable regen levels, allowing drivers to choose between a more traditional driving feel or a one-pedal mode that slows the vehicle significantly when the accelerator is released. Additionally, Mercedes-Benz’s charging network and compatibility with third-party stations like Electrify America ensure that owners have access to fast charging options across the U.S. Prospective buyers should also explore available tax incentives and rebates for EVs, which can significantly offset the EQS’s premium price tag.
In comparison to other luxury EVs like the Tesla Model S or Lucid Air, the EQS stands out for its blend of heritage, craftsmanship, and technological prowess. While Tesla offers superior charging infrastructure and Lucid boasts slightly higher range figures, the EQS excels in its attention to detail, from its hand-stitched leather interiors to its advanced driver-assistance systems. For buyers prioritizing a traditional luxury experience with a modern twist, the EQS is a compelling choice. It’s not just an electric car; it’s a statement that Mercedes-Benz is leading the charge in the EV revolution without compromising its legacy of excellence.

EQA and EQB: Compact electric SUVs offering practicality and efficiency for families
Mercedes-Benz has firmly planted its flag in the electric vehicle (EV) arena, and the EQA and EQB models stand as prime examples of the brand’s commitment to blending luxury with sustainability. These compact electric SUVs are designed with families in mind, offering a harmonious mix of practicality, efficiency, and the signature Mercedes-Benz driving experience. For those asking, "Does Mercedes-Benz have an electric car?" the EQA and EQB provide a resounding "yes," tailored specifically for the modern family’s needs.
Consider the EQA first: it’s the smaller of the two, but don’t let its compact size fool you. With a range of up to 263 miles (WLTP) on a single charge, it’s more than capable of handling daily commutes and weekend getaways without range anxiety. The interior is a masterclass in space optimization, featuring a 40:20:40 split-folding rear seat that adapts to everything from grocery runs to strollers. Parents will appreciate the intuitive infotainment system, which integrates seamlessly with smartphones for navigation, entertainment, and vehicle monitoring. Charging is straightforward, too—a 100 kW DC fast charger can replenish the battery from 10% to 80% in just 30 minutes, ensuring minimal downtime during longer trips.
The EQB takes the family-friendly concept a step further by offering a third row of seats, making it a viable option for larger families or those who frequently carpool. Despite its slightly larger footprint, the EQB maintains impressive efficiency, with a range of up to 254 miles (WLTP). The seven-seat configuration doesn’t compromise on comfort, thanks to Mercedes’ meticulous attention to ergonomics and materials. For tech-savvy families, the MBUX system with its "Hey Mercedes" voice assistant simplifies everything from climate control to finding the nearest charging station. Safety features like active brake assist and blind-spot monitoring come standard, providing peace of mind for parents navigating busy roads.
Both models excel in areas that matter most to families: safety, space, and sustainability. Their electric powertrains deliver instant torque, ensuring smooth acceleration and responsive handling, while regenerative braking not only improves efficiency but also reduces wear on brake components. Maintenance costs are lower compared to traditional combustion engines, a practical benefit for budget-conscious households. Additionally, the EQA and EQB qualify for various EV incentives in many regions, further sweetening the deal for prospective buyers.
In a market increasingly crowded with electric options, the EQA and EQB distinguish themselves by addressing the specific demands of family life. They’re not just electric vehicles; they’re thoughtfully designed solutions for parents who refuse to compromise on style, performance, or environmental responsibility. Whether you’re shuttling kids to soccer practice or embarking on a cross-country adventure, these compact SUVs prove that Mercedes-Benz’s electric lineup is as versatile as it is visionary.

Mercedes EQ lineup: Overview of all-electric models and their features
Mercedes-Benz has fully embraced the electric vehicle (EV) revolution with its Mercedes EQ lineup, a dedicated series of all-electric models designed to combine luxury, performance, and sustainability. The EQ family currently includes several standout vehicles, each tailored to different driving needs and preferences. From sleek sedans to spacious SUVs, the lineup showcases Mercedes’ commitment to innovation while maintaining the brand’s signature sophistication. Let’s dive into the key models and their distinctive features.
The EQS stands as the flagship of the EQ lineup, often referred to as the "S-Class of electric vehicles." This full-size luxury sedan boasts an impressive EPA-estimated range of up to 350 miles on a single charge, depending on the configuration. Its standout feature is the MBUX Hyperscreen, a 56-inch curved glass screen that spans the dashboard, offering seamless integration of navigation, entertainment, and vehicle controls. The EQS also excels in aerodynamics, with a drag coefficient of just 0.20, making it one of the most efficient EVs on the road. For those prioritizing both range and opulence, the EQS is a top contender.
If you’re in the market for a more compact yet equally luxurious option, the EQE is worth considering. Positioned as a midsize sedan, the EQE shares many technological advancements with the EQS, including the MBUX system and advanced driver-assistance features. With an estimated range of up to 305 miles, it strikes a balance between efficiency and practicality. The EQE also offers rear-axle steering, enhancing maneuverability in tight spaces—a feature particularly useful for urban drivers. Its starting price is slightly lower than the EQS, making it a more accessible entry point into the EQ lineup.
For SUV enthusiasts, the EQC and EQB cater to different family sizes and lifestyles. The EQC, a compact crossover, delivers a range of around 200 miles and focuses on agility and performance. Its dual electric motors produce a combined 402 horsepower, ensuring a dynamic driving experience. On the other hand, the EQB is a compact SUV designed with versatility in mind, offering seating for up to seven passengers. While its range is slightly lower, its focus on space and practicality makes it ideal for families transitioning to electric vehicles. Both models feature Mercedes’ intuitive infotainment system and robust safety features, ensuring a premium driving experience.
Finally, the AMG EQS takes the EQ lineup to the next level with its high-performance capabilities. As the electric counterpart to Mercedes’ AMG division, this model delivers a staggering 649 horsepower in its base configuration, with an optional AMG Dynamic Plus Package boosting output to 751 horsepower. Acceleration from 0 to 60 mph takes just 3.4 seconds, rivaling many supercars. Despite its focus on performance, the AMG EQS retains the luxury and range expected from the EQ family, making it a unique blend of speed and sustainability. For driving enthusiasts, this model proves that electric vehicles can be exhilarating without compromising on comfort.
In summary, the Mercedes EQ lineup offers a diverse range of all-electric models, each designed to meet specific needs while upholding the brand’s luxury standards. Whether you prioritize range, performance, or practicality, there’s an EQ model tailored for you. As Mercedes continues to expand this lineup, it’s clear that the future of electric mobility is both innovative and luxurious.

Charging infrastructure: Mercedes’ support for home and public charging solutions
Mercedes-Benz offers a robust charging infrastructure to support its electric vehicle (EV) lineup, ensuring seamless integration into both home and public environments. For home charging, Mercedes provides the Mercedes-Benz Wallbox, a compact and intelligent charging solution designed for easy installation in garages or driveways. This wall-mounted unit delivers up to 11 kW of power, significantly reducing charging times compared to standard household outlets. It’s compatible with all Mercedes EQ models and features smart connectivity, allowing owners to monitor and schedule charging sessions via the Mercedes me Charge app. This app also integrates with renewable energy systems, enabling eco-conscious drivers to charge their vehicles using solar power during peak production hours.
Public charging, however, requires a different approach, and Mercedes addresses this through its partnership with IONITY, a high-power charging network across Europe. These stations offer charging speeds of up to 350 kW, enabling Mercedes EVs like the EQS to regain 186 miles of range in just 15 minutes. Additionally, Mercedes EQ owners gain access to the Mercedes me Charge network, which consolidates over 90% of Europe’s public charging stations into a single platform. This interoperability eliminates the need for multiple subscriptions or payment methods, streamlining the public charging experience. For North American drivers, Mercedes has partnered with Electrify America, providing access to over 3,500 fast-charging stations across the U.S. and Canada.
While home charging offers convenience, public charging infrastructure is critical for long-distance travel. Mercedes’ strategy bridges this gap by prioritizing speed, accessibility, and user-friendliness. For instance, the EQS 450+ can charge from 10% to 80% in under 31 minutes at a compatible DC fast-charging station, making it comparable to a quick coffee break. However, drivers should be aware of regional variations in charging speeds and availability, as infrastructure development is uneven across markets. In areas with limited public charging, Mercedes recommends planning routes using the Mercedes-Benz navigation system, which dynamically suggests charging stops based on real-time data.
To maximize efficiency, Mercedes also educates owners on optimal charging practices. For home charging, scheduling sessions during off-peak hours (e.g., overnight) not only reduces electricity costs but also minimizes strain on the grid. Publicly, drivers are encouraged to avoid peak charging times (late afternoons and weekends) to reduce wait times. Additionally, Mercedes emphasizes the importance of battery health, advising against frequent fast-charging sessions, which can degrade the battery over time. Instead, the brand recommends using fast charging primarily for long trips and relying on slower home charging for daily needs.
In conclusion, Mercedes-Benz’s charging infrastructure is a holistic ecosystem designed to eliminate range anxiety and enhance the EV ownership experience. By combining advanced home solutions like the Wallbox with extensive public charging networks, Mercedes ensures its electric vehicles are as practical as they are innovative. Whether charging at home or on the road, Mercedes EQ owners benefit from a seamless, tech-driven approach that reflects the brand’s commitment to sustainability and convenience.

Sustainability goals: Mercedes’ commitment to electric mobility and carbon neutrality
Mercedes-Benz has not only embraced the electric vehicle (EV) revolution but has also set ambitious sustainability goals that position the brand as a leader in the transition to carbon neutrality. By 2030, the company aims to be ready for an all-electric lineup, with a clear focus on reducing its carbon footprint across the entire value chain. This commitment goes beyond simply producing electric cars; it involves a holistic approach to sustainability, from production processes to recycling and renewable energy use.
To achieve these goals, Mercedes-Benz is investing heavily in battery technology and charging infrastructure. The company’s electric vehicles, such as the EQS and EQA, are designed with efficiency and sustainability in mind, featuring advanced battery systems that minimize environmental impact. For instance, the EQS boasts a range of over 400 miles on a single charge, rivaling traditional internal combustion engines while producing zero tailpipe emissions. Additionally, Mercedes-Benz is partnering with renewable energy providers to ensure that the electricity used to power its EVs comes from sustainable sources, further reducing the lifecycle emissions of its vehicles.
A critical aspect of Mercedes-Benz’s sustainability strategy is its focus on carbon-neutral production. By 2022, the company had already achieved carbon-neutral production at seven of its plants, with plans to extend this to all factories by 2039. This involves transitioning to renewable energy, optimizing energy efficiency, and offsetting unavoidable emissions through certified climate protection projects. For consumers, this means that purchasing a Mercedes-Benz EV not only reduces personal carbon footprints but also supports a brand actively working to minimize its environmental impact at every stage of production.
Mercedes-Benz is also addressing the end-of-life phase of its vehicles through innovative recycling programs. The company aims to recycle 90% of the raw materials in its EV batteries, reducing waste and conserving resources. For example, used batteries are repurposed for energy storage systems, giving them a second life before being recycled. This closed-loop approach ensures that the shift to electric mobility does not come at the expense of increased waste, aligning with the broader goal of a circular economy.
Finally, Mercedes-Benz is leveraging its brand influence to drive industry-wide change. By setting aggressive targets and transparently reporting progress, the company is encouraging competitors and suppliers to follow suit. For instance, its “Ambition 2039” initiative outlines a roadmap to achieve carbon neutrality across the entire supply chain, from raw material extraction to vehicle disposal. This leadership not only accelerates the adoption of sustainable practices within the automotive sector but also inspires consumers to prioritize eco-friendly choices when purchasing vehicles.
In summary, Mercedes-Benz’s commitment to electric mobility and carbon neutrality is a multifaceted strategy that addresses every aspect of its operations. From cutting-edge EV technology to carbon-neutral production and innovative recycling, the company is redefining what it means to be a sustainable automaker. For those considering an electric vehicle, Mercedes-Benz offers not just a product but a partnership in building a greener future.
